Things to do in Lexington?
Lexington is a suburban city located in Dawson County. It has an estimated population of 10,150 people and serves as the county seat. Attractions here include several historical sites including Fort McPherson Historic Site and the Taluran Museum & Archives. The town also offers plenty of outdoor recreation areas such as Potter's Pond and Duggan Park as well as various retail shops and restaurants.
